UCSB and UCLA researchers propose faster unclonable quantum encryption scheme

UCSB and UCLA researchers propose faster unclonable quantum encryption scheme Image: Primary
Researchers Prabhanjan Ananth at UC Santa Barbara and Amit Sahai at UCLA describe a quantum encryption method that aims to make unclonable protection faster and more practical, Phys.org reported, citing work posted as arXiv DOI: 10.48550/arxiv.2607.21551. The approach uses the no-cloning theorem, which says it is physically impossible to create an identical copy of an unknown quantum state. The authors encrypt a one-bit message into a quantum ciphertext by scrambling the hidden bit across a row of quantum states that the intended receiver can measure with a secret digital key. The design targets an attack in which an interceptor splits data between two accomplices. Attempting to split the quantum data disturbs the information so both parties cannot reliably read the secret; even if they later receive the key, both sides' chances of correctly identifying the bit approach 50/50 odds of random guessing as more quantum states are used. The authors write that they show one-time, information-theoretically secure, efficient unclonable encryption exists and that the scheme is exponentially secure.
